Prof. David Mamo

Prof. David Mamo

Prof. David Mamo

  M.D.,M.Sc.(Lond.),M.S.(Tor.),F.R.C.P.C.,F.A.P.A.,Dip.A.B.P.N.

Visiting Associate Professor

Medical School
Mater Dei Hospital
Msida
  +356 2340 1864